Department Head of Media Arts, Design, and Technology (MADT)
The Industrial Designers Society of America (IDSA) is seeking a Department Head of Media Arts, Design, and Technology (MADT) to provide academic and administrative leadership while fostering collaboration among faculty, students, and staff. This role involves guiding faculty, overseeing academic programs, managing budgets, and promoting diversity and inclusion within the department.
Non Profit
Responsibilities
Guide faculty and students in a shared vision; collaborate across disciplines; represent the department on the College Administrative Council and other university bodies; and serve as liaison between department, college, and university
Serve as senior faculty advisor to students; teach approximately six (6) credit hours per year; oversee faculty assignments, annual reviews, and mentorship for reappointment, promotion, and tenure
Manage the B.A. in Design Studies, B.A./M.A. in Media Arts, Design and Technology; oversee curriculum, course scheduling, and long-term academic planning; lead external review processes
Support interdisciplinary initiatives and doctoral programs; advise the Dean on faculty appointments; manage departmental budgets; and assist in alumni relations, fundraising, and donor stewardship
Promote diversity, inclusion, and interdisciplinary collaboration in research, teaching, and engagement across the college and university
The Department Head of MADT and the Dean work in a mutually supportive partnership, maintaining open communication to advance college goals, implement policies, and foster innovation while sustaining program strengths
Qualification
Required
PhD/Doctoral Degree or terminal design degree (MFA, MAD, MArch, MID, MGD, MLA)
Academic administrative leadership experience
Credentials must support appointment at the rank of full professor
Experience and/or background in visual production, animation, game design and development, and interactive data visualization
A significant research, exhibition and/or publication record
Strong written and verbal communication skills
Professional experience relevant to design fields held in the department
Demonstration of excellence in effective teaching
Preferred
Professional licensure, if appropriate
Has received tenure in an accredited related program
Experience working with advisory boards and maintaining strong relationships with alumni and donors
Experience with extramural funding for research and/or funding that supports creative scholarship
Experience with program accreditation
